Foundation Crack Repair in Dundalk, MD
Foundation crack repair services address the stabilization and sealing of cracks that develop in a property's foundation walls or floors. These repairs are essential for preventing water intrusion, reducing structural concerns, and maintaining the integrity of the building. Projects typically involve assessing the severity and location of cracks, followed by appropriate methods such as epoxy injections, carbon fiber reinforcement, or exterior sealing. Homeowners often want to understand the causes of foundation cracks, the signs indicating a need for repair, and the best solutions to prevent further damage.
Before requesting foundation crack repair, property owners should consider factors like the size, pattern, and progression of cracks, as well as any related issues such as uneven floors or sticking doors. Understanding the potential impact on property value and safety is also important. Proper evaluation and timely intervention can help address existing problems and mitigate future risks, ensuring the foundation remains stable and secure for years to come.

Common Foundation Crack Repair Jobs
Foundation crack repair involves sealing and stabilizing cracks to prevent further damage and water intrusion.
Structural reinforcement helps restore the integrity of foundations affected by shifting or settling.
Concrete crack injection is a common method to fill and seal small to large cracks in foundation walls.
Waterproofing solutions are installed to protect against moisture entering through cracks.
Foundation stabilization includes underpinning and other techniques to address ongoing settling issues.
Leak and seepage repair focuses on stopping water from entering through existing cracks and preventing future leaks.
Foundation Crack Repair Questions
What causes foundation cracks? Foundation cracks can result from soil movement, settling, or moisture changes around the property.
Are all foundation cracks a sign of serious problems? Not all cracks indicate structural issues; hairline cracks are common, but wider or expanding cracks may need assessment.
How can foundation cracks be repaired? Repairs typically involve sealing cracks, installing reinforcement, or underpinning to restore stability.
When should property owners seek repair services? Cracks that are widening, uneven floors, or doors and windows sticking may indicate the need for professional evaluation.
